Asia Society Australia is pleased to announce the exclusive Executive Briefing with clean energy specialist and Non-resident Senior Policy Fellow at Asia Society Australia, Dr. Muyi Yang.
As Southeast Asia's power sector appears to shift towards clean energy, driven by increasing demand for alternatives to coal, Dr. Yang will shed light on the region’s transition and commitment to net zero.
Join us to discuss the critical role of private investment in renewables projects, unveil cooperation mechanisms with China to support this energy transition, and explore the potential for Australian businesses to participate in this transformative change.

About our Speaker

Dr Muyi Yang, Non-Resident Senior Policy Fellow, Asia Society Australia
Dr Muyi Yang is Non-resident Senior Policy Fellow at Asia Society Australia with expertise on the energy transition in Asia with a particular focus on China, Southeast Asia and Oceania. Previously he was Associate Director, Clean Energy, Asia Society Policy Institute. .
Prior to that, Dr. Yang was actively engaged in teaching, research, and consulting on a wide range of policy themes including, electricity market reform, renewable uptake, coal power phase-down, transport electrification, energy governance, and political economy.
